Nick Hodge[1]’s latest teaser for his Early Advantage[2] is another ”breathless” one (as usual) for what he sees as a third supercycle upward for uranium[3], triggered by the return to service of two of Japan[4]’s nuclear power plats in June of this year. He is teasing a $1 Canadian miner with large untapped uranium resources plus three others, all predicted to ”skyrocket” by thousands of percent in the next two or three years.

I think he is correct that uranium has a good chance of seeing another boom though it may well take longer than he predicts. But I think his four ”Supercycle Plays” are very much worth putting into the Thinkolator for potential medium-term profits.
